megaprotein (plural megaproteins)
- (biochemistry) An extremely large protein.
- 2019, Kimberley Waldron, “Protein: The Most Critical Nutrient”, in 21st Century Chemistry, second edition, New York, N.Y.: W. H. Freeman, →ISBN, page 422:
- The protein known as human exosome complex, for example, includes several globular proteins, each more than 200 amino acids in length, which come together to make the larger megaprotein molecule.
